WELLINGTON LAND BOARD

MONTHLY MEETING. , At the monthly meeting of tho Wellington Land Board on Thursday, the following transfers were approved : Pahiatua West V.S.. P. F. Ryan to Mrs M. Ryan ; Block XI, Aohanga, B. Hislop to G. Lassen. The following titles were approved: —Block IX, Tararua, D. Christie, jun. Block X, Aohanga. George Hyde. Block IT, Mount Cerberus, A. Urquhart. Mr A. H. Braithwaite noolied to transfer Section -16, Block YIT. Tararua, to P. E. Knyvett and T. 8. R. Schaw. —Approved under certain considerations. With regard to application for additional land from Mr C. E. Robbie, to whom the Land Board in August, 1910, resolved to allot an additional area, it was resolved to let him apply for .Section 8, Block VILT, Puketoi, 200 acres, on renewable lease at a price to he fixed by the Commissioner under Section 138 of the Land Act. A plan showing proposed road exchange through Section 3. Longbush Settlement, and 40, Blocks YII and YIII, Huangarua S.D., having been submitted to tho Board by the Wairarapa South County Council for their consent to the proposed exchange, it was resolved that the necessary consent be given.
